Tugas 8 APSI
Tugas 8
Definisi Data Modelling
Data modeling adalah proses merancang struktur dan relasi data dalam basis data. Ini melibatkan mengidentifikasi entitas, atribut, hubungan, dan aturan yang akan digunakan untuk merepresentasikan dan mengorganisir data dalam basis data. Data modeling membantu dalam memahami persyaratan bisnis dan menyediakan panduan untuk desain dan implementasi basis data yang efisien dan efektif. Data modeling ini berfungsi sebagai panduan yang digunakan oleh analis database dan pengembang perangkat lunak dalam perancangan dan implementasi sistem serta database yang mendasarinya, contohnya Layanan Video Streaming Netflix.
Conceptual Data Model (CDM)
Conceptual data model adalah representasi abstrak dari struktur data yang digunakan untuk menggambarkan pemahaman konseptual tentang domain bisnis atau organisasi tertentu. Ini fokus pada pengidentifikasian entitas penting, atribut, dan hubungan antara entitas tanpa mempertimbangkan detail implementasi teknis.
Logical Data Model
Logical Data Model (LDM) adalah representasi data yang lebih terperinci dan teknis dari sebuah sistem basis data. LDM memodelkan struktur data dan hubungan antara entitas secara lebih rinci dibandingkan dengan conceptual data model. Ini menyediakan pandangan yang lebih dekat dengan implementasi teknis dan mendefinisikan bagaimana data akan disimpan, dikelola, dan diakses dalam sistem basis data.
Physical Data Model
Physical Data Model (PDM) adalah representasi teknis dan implementasi dari desain basis data yang lebih mendetail. PDM menjelaskan bagaimana data yang telah dirancang dalam Logical Data Model (LDM) akan diimplementasikan dalam sistem basis data yang spesifik, seperti MySQL, Oracle, atau SQL Server.
Comments
Post a Comment